    About this experience

    Get to know the modern architecture that the great city of Barcelona has to offer with this 4-hour private city tour. Your guide will take you to the best locations where this architecture can be appreciated and will give you a historical and cultural background for all of them. This modern architecture tour will allow you to enjoy the most important skyline architecture of the city. Barcelona combines several architectural styles in which modern buildings fit in more than perfectly. Book this tour and get to know these unique places. Some of the monuments you will be seeing are the Mies van der Rohe’s Barcelona Pavilion and Museum of Modern Art, The Hesperia Tower and Las Arenas bullfighting ring of Richard Rogers, Jean Nouvel's Torre Agbar, the Olympic Antenna of Santiago Calatrava, Tokyo Ito’s Suites Avenue, Norman Foster’s Tele-antenna on Tibidabo, Zaha Hadid’s Plaça de Les Arts and much more.

    What you'll see and do

    1. MEAM Museu Europeu d'Art Modern

      Take the chance to visit from the outside the Meam Museum. Located in the Ribera neighborhood of the city of Barcelona, very close to the Picasso Museum

      30 minutes here · Admission not included

    2. Great view of this amazing site in Barcelona. It was the German representation building at the Barcelona International Exhibition held in 1929.

      20 minutes here · Admission not included

    3. Torre Glories

      Torre Glòries, formerly Torre Agbar, is a skyscraper in the city of Barcelona, Spain, located at the confluence of Avenida Diagonal and Calle Badajoz, next to Plaza de las Glorias, and which marks the gateway to the technological district of Barcelona known as District 22 @

      30 minutes here · Admission not included

    4. La Pedrera - Casa Mila

      Casa Milà, popularly called "La Pedrera", is a modernist building by the architect Antoni Gaudí, built between 1906 and 1910 in the Ensanche district of Barcelona, at number 92 on Passeig de Gracia.

      20 minutes here · Admission not included

    5. Beautiful building that is the W Hotel in Barcelona. Located in the coast of Barcelona.

      20 minutes here

    6. Torre de Collserola

      The Torre de Collserola is a telecommunications tower located on Cerro de la Vilana at 445.5 meters above sea level, near Tibidabo, in the municipality of Barcelona.

      15 minutes here · Admission not included

    7. Basilica de la Sagrada Familia

      One of the most incredible monuments in Barcelona. Carried out by the great master Antonio Gaudi.

      30 minutes here · Admission not included
